Recognizing payment Bonds: What They Are and How They Function



When you dive into the world of building and construction tasks, you'll frequently run into payment bonds. court surety act as guarantees that contractors will pay their subcontractors and providers for labor and materials.

Basically, a settlement bond protects these events if the specialist defaults on settlements. It's a three-party contract involving the task proprietor, the specialist, and the surety firm that releases the bond.



You'll discover payment bonds especially common in public sector tasks, where they're frequently mandated by regulation. If the service provider falls short to pay, the surety firm action in to cover the prices, making sure that all parties receive their due compensation.
